ClimateWell shows the more practical side of Solar Refrigeration at Genera PDF Print E-mail
Monday, 19 April 2010

ClimateWell, specialized in air conditioning under the technology of solar cooling by solar energy, will be present again in the XIII Edition of Genera to be held from 19 to 21May, 2010 at IFEMA, in Madrid.


The International Fair of Energy and Environment, the main meeting point and business in renewable energy and energy efficiency in Spain, will show the practical side of ClimateWell since the Hispano-Swedish company will monitor in its stand three of its main facilities in real time.


ClimateWell will present during Genera its latest advances in the contrGeneraol and monitoring of their equipment that makes their technology much easier to manage. Thus, visitors who want to see how the application of air conditioning through ClimateWell the Solar Refrigeration may do so through real-time monitoring. This is pure technology that has made it possible for the first time, the efficient and integrated storage of solar thermal energy for air conditioning (heating and cooling) and ACS (hot water) continuously and  in a comfortable way 24 hours day due to accumulation.


"For many, the concept of Solar Refrigeration was something distant, but that is not true, ClimateWell has already implemented its technology in different buildings in Spain and want to show the good results obtained. This concept is a reality that shows the Spanish market approach to air conditioning systems and facilities more efficient, that is why the market is pushing us towards energy efficiency projects, where our technology coexist with conventional systems, "said Pedro Luis Rodriguez , Director General of ClimateWell.
